Starting the EV system in an
emergency
Pull the parking brake switch to check
that the parking brake is set.
1
Pull the parking brake switch to
check that the parking brake is set.
Parking brake indicator will come on.
2
Check that the shift position is in P.
3
Change the power switch to
*1, 2
ACC.
4
Press and hold the power switch for
about 15 seconds while depressing
the brake pedal firmly.
Even if the EV system can be started
using the above steps, the system may
be malfunctioning.
Have the vehicle checked by your
Lexus dealer immediately.
*1
: ACC mode can be enabled/disabled
on the customize menu. (P.597)
*2
: When ACC is disabled, turn the power
switch to ON then OFF, and start the
EV system as described in P.505within
5 seconds.
Starting the EV system when the
electronic key is not operating
normally
1
Ensure that the shift position is in P
and depress the brake pedal.
2
Touch the Lexus emblem side of the
electronic key to the power switch.
When the electronic key is detected, a
buzzer will sound and the power switch
mode will change to ON.
If the smart access system with push-but-
9-3. If the EV system will not start
ton start has been disabled by a customiza-
tion setting, the power switch mode will
change to ACC.
3
Firmly depress the brake pedal and
check that
is shown on the
multi-information display.
4
Press the power switch shortly and
firmly.
In the event that the EV system still cannot
be started, contact your Lexus dealer.
If you need further assistance, contact your
Lexus dealer.
Stopping the EV system
Shift the shift position to P, set the parking
brake and press the power switch as you
normally do when stopping the EV system.
Electronic key battery
As the above procedure is a temporary
measure, it is recommended that the elec-
tronic key battery be replaced immediately
when the battery is depleted. (P.523)
Changing power switch modes
Release the brake pedal and press the
3
power switch in step
above. The EV sys-
tem will not start and the mode will be
changed each time the switch is pressed.
(P.138)
